The Florida ATV Bill of Sale form shares similarities with the Vehicle Bill of Sale. Both documents serve as proof of ownership transfer for a vehicle, whether it be an all-terrain vehicle or a standard automobile. They typically include essential details such as the buyer's and seller's information, a description of the vehicle, and the purchase price. Both forms are important for legal purposes, ensuring that the transaction is documented and recognized by the state.
